Paid Social Media Manager
Zazzle is a people-powered design platform and marketplace that empowers creators to design and sell custom products. The Paid Social Media Manager will lead the paid social program, focusing on strategy, execution, and collaboration to drive measurable business results.

Responsibilities
Own paid social strategy and execution
Build the plan, stand up campaigns across platforms, and continuously improve performance with disciplined testing and iteration
Point the right spend at the right stories
Forecast and pace spend, align to target efficiency ranges, and translate results into clear, actionable insights for partners and leadership
Create and ship a lot of great creative
Drive a repeatable system for concepting, producing, and refreshing platform-native assets. Source smartly through UGC, in-house production, and select creator partnerships, keeping the work unmistakably Zazzle
Make it safe and scalable
Partner with Legal and Marketing teammates to uphold rights usage, IP compliance, and community standards before anything ships
Measure like a pro
Work closely with Marketing teammates to amplify what works and to read the true assist of paid social on demand and search
Collaborate and coach
Share playbooks, mentor peers, and raise the bar on craft, judgment, and speed
Qualification
Required
6–8+ years in paid social for ecommerce or online marketplaces, including high-stakes seasonal periods
Deep hands-on experience in major social ad platforms and Google Analytics or equivalent analytics
Strong creative instincts and the ability to create, brief, review, and ship fast
Proven budget ownership, forecasting, and incrementality/testing chops
Comfortable working with UGC/creator content and adhering to the guardrails that come with IP and brand policy
Preferred
Bay Area strongly preferred
